Using the Command Line Interface

A double quotation mark preceded by a backslash is interpreted as a literal double quotation mark.

Example

The following SET MARKUP command illustrates white space to separate arguments, the single string argument for HEAD surrounded by single quotes, and the escaped double quotes around Employees so that the characters are printed and not interpreted as string delimiters.

SET MARKUP HTML HEAD ’<TITLE>Annual Report \"Employees\"</TITLE>’

For more information about SQL*Plus command line arguments, refer to the

SQL*Plus User’s Guide and Reference.

Changing the Command Line Font and Font Size

You can use the Windows Command Prompt Properties dialog to set the font and font size used in the SQL*Plus command line interface.

To Change the Command Line Interface Font and Font Size

1.Right click in the command line interface title bar.

2.Click Properties. The Window Preview box displays the current window’s relative size on your monitor based on your font and font size selections. The Selected Font: box displays a sample of the current font.

3.Click the Font tab.

4.Select the font size to use from the Size box. Raster font sizes are shown as width by height in pixels. TrueType font sizes are shown as height in pixels.

5.Select the font to use from the Font box.

6.Select the Bold Fonts check box if you want to use a bold version of the font.

For more information about changing Windows Command Prompt properties, see Windows Help or click Help in the Command Prompt Properties dialog.
